Care Model Operations Associate
About us
Pomelo Care is the national leader in evidence-based healthcare for women and children. We deliver personalized, high-quality clinical interventions from reproductive care and pregnancy, infant care and pediatrics, to hormonal health through perimenopause and menopause, with long-term preventive care and condition management. Our model delivers 24/7 multispecialty care to address the medical, behavioral, and social factors that most significantly impact outcomes for women and children. We partner with payers, employers, and providers to expand access to quality healthcare across the system.
Role Description
The Care Model Operations Associate role will be a generalist team member supporting the Care Model Operations team, which is accountable for building and scaling Pomelo’s operational systems to improve health outcomes through reliable, sustainable care delivery.
Your north star: Own, organize, and maintain the mission-critical details that influence the practice’s ability to deliver reliable, sustainable care that improves health outcomes at scale.
Your key responsibilities will include:
- Reporting to the Head of Care Model Operations, you will own subject matter expertise on key vendors/external platforms used by the practice and make configuration updates as needed, e.g. Athena templates, Acuity configurations, translation service, aspirin delivery vendors, DME vendors
- Partner with Product Operations to scope and maintain playbook requests
- Own subject matter expertise and first line on questions for discrete programmatic workflows (e.g., SUD)
- Support care ops directors on discrete fact-finding workstreams (e.g., Metabase analysis, interviews, chart investigation) and rollout support as needed (e.g., updating slides, handbooks, team communications)
Who you are
- 3+ years of experience in care delivery operations, care operations, or analytical roles
- Exceptional project management and prioritization skills
- Eagerness to own detailed documentation and workflows; organizes information with meticulous attention to detail while simplifying the reading experience for end users
- Analytical and investigative skills, with demonstrated ability to develop informed hypotheses and dig into the root cause of a problem
- Proactive, reliable communicator who can summarize insights for a cross-functional audience
- Experience creating clear and traceable analyses in Google Sheets/Excel (bonus points for comfort with importing and manipulating data with formulas, pivot tables, etc.) and Metabase

Potential Fraud Warning
Please be cautious of potential recruitment fraud. With the increase of remote work and digital hiring, phishing and job scams are on the rise with malicious actors impersonating real employees and sending fake job offers in an effort to collect personal or financial information.
Pomelo Care will never ask you to pay a fee or download software as part of the interview process with our company. Pomelo Care will also never ask for your personal banking or other financial information until after you have signed an offer of employment and completed onboarding paperwork that is provided by our People Operations team. All official communication with Pomelo Care People Operations team will come from domain email addresses ending in @pomelocare.com.
If you receive a message that seems suspicious, we encourage you to pause communication and contact us directly at careers@pomelocare.com to confirm its legitimacy. For your safety, we also recommend applying only through our official Careers page. If you believe you have been the victim of a scam or identity theft, please contact your local law enforcement agency or another trusted authority for guidance.
